1. Clyne – he is usually the one who gets MOM when we play shite, but last night I thought he produced the most complete performance of anyone on the pitch. Better in attack than in almost any game he played so far for us and just as reliable defensively. Won the crucial penalty for the first goal – which was definitely the correct decision.
2. Firmino – unlucky to miss out on the top spot, usually a goal and an assist (for the penalty) in a 2:0 game would get you that automatically. He is in a great run of form at the moment, but I think he can be even more effective once he develops better understanding with Sturridge.
3. Lallana – great energy, focus and end product. More of the same, please, Adam!
Honorable mentions to Joe Pirlo, who noticeably impacted the game after his introduction and to Moreno who had one of his most effective games after a horrible run of form lately.
